Starting, stopping, or restarting an app

Updated February 21, 2026

By default, all installed apps start automatically when umbrelOS boots. You can control this by stopping apps you don't want running.

Home screen with stopped apps detail

Stop or restart an app

Right-click the app icon on your home screen and select Stop or Restart. When an app is stopped, its icon will indicate that it's not running.

Start a stopped app

Click a stopped app's icon on your home screen to start it again.

Prevent an app from auto-starting

There's no separate auto-start setting — simply stop the app. Stopped apps stay stopped even when you reboot your Umbrel. This makes it easy to keep apps installed without having them use resources in the background. When you're ready to use the app again, just click it to start it.
